Transaction 45357686626a58fd402bb5c49967df752c602a1cd0e4727aac532a2aaa31c204
1 Input
1 Output
-
45357686626a58fd402bb5c49967df752c602a1cd0e4727aac532a2aaa31c204:0
- value
- 4529599
- script pubkey
- OP_0 OP_PUSHBYTES_20 7eb4173535866090ad7d12beae5052c744515457
- address
- bc1q066pwdf4sesfpttaz2l2u5zjcaz9z4zhk3ue6c